Adani Enterprises Limited published a newspaper advertisement on April 30, 2026, in Financial Express and Indian Express (Ahmedabad and Mumbai editions) regarding the Second 100 Days Campaign - 'Saksham Niveshak'. The campaign focuses on KYC updates, shareholder engagement, and preventing transfer of unpaid/unclaimed dividends to the Investor Education and Protection Fund (IEPF). The notice is available on the company's website at www.adanienterprises.com.
